This walk covers 500 years of history in a distance of 2 km over 2.5 hrs. It starts from where the first Europeans entered the city and ends where the last British soldiers left. Understand how the city grew from a fishing and farming villages to the modern metropolis it is today on this walk. Some interesting places you cover on this walk include Mumbai’s oldest Cathedral, Flora Fountain, Bombay Stock Exchange, The Art District, The Docks, Parsi Fire Temple and a few more…
